Capacity planning for the Quillmark PDF invoice renderer. Plugin authors should assume one render worker per vCPU and a hard 40 MB cap per document. Batch submissions above 200 invoices are queued with backpressure rather than rejected. Before overriding defaults in your plugin manifest, review the current tuning constants below.

tuning constants:
BUDGETS = {
    "gilok": 870,
    "briael": 629,
    "silok": 264,
    "ruswyn": 693,
    "ralax": 162,
    "ralath": 605,
    "nordor": 675,
}

// CONVERSION_SCALE_FACTOR
//
// At Tindervale Payments we convert currency amounts using integer
// minor units scaled by this factor, never floats. Historically,
// float math in the old Ledgerwick service dropped fractions of a
// cent that compounded into reconciliation drift across millions
// of rows. Do not change this constant without re-running the
// rounding regression suite; the last verified suite run is
// identified by the token below.

session token of kajop-yahog = htk9_f2a6c0eaf

## Artifact Signing — SDK Parity Notes (Weekly Sync)

Kestrel SDK for Android reached parity with the Swift client this sprint: offline queueing, batched telemetry, and retry semantics now match. Both SDKs ship as signed artifacts from the same pipeline. Remaining gap: background sync throttling, targeted next sprint. Verify both release bundles before tagging. Both artifacts validate against the shared signing key below.

signing key of kawig-fafog = bky19_6Fypv1qws7J8qJtaYjX